When using calendar import/export or some local sync-methods (like myphone explorer) it would be useful to know which timezone the calendar belongs to.

When you create a local calendar the field "calendar_timezone" is left empty which means entries are floating / depend on local time. When switching from summer- to wintertime (e.g. CEST to CET) or moving from one timezone to another it's hard to decide wether an entry is correct or not (if not fixed by entering it in UTC or make it depending on the timezone).

So it would be nice to have the opportunity to enter/change the default timezone for local calendars.
